The first book in Tom Clancy's Military Library series, a guide to the world of the aircraft carrier and naval aviation.
A rare insider's look at life aboard the greatest weapon ever created...the aircraft carrier.Tom Clancy is your guide on a mind-blowing tour of the US Navy's crown jewel, meeting its crew, viewing its aircraft and understanding why it dominates the high seas. Floating cities manned by thousands, aircraft carriers are the lynchpin of any military strategy, for the air superiority they enable has been the key to every battle fought since World War I. Their mere presence is an automatic display of strength, sending a message no potential enemy can ignore.Clancy's trademark style and eye for detail brings you naval combat strategy as no one else can, from takeoffs into the danger zone to return from missions, the range, power and weaponry of the aircraft on board to the carrier's role in modern warfare.
